[libvirt] [PATCH] Add directsync cache mode support for disk driver

Osier Yang jyang at redhat.com
Fri Sep 2 13:43:47 UTC 2011


于 2011年09月02日 18:04, Daniel Veillard 写道:
> On Fri, Sep 02, 2011 at 03:38:38PM +0800, Osier Yang wrote:
>> Newer QEMU introduced cache=directsync for -drive, this patchset
>> is to expose it in libvirt layer.
>>
>>    * Introduced a new QEMU capability flag ($prefix_CACHE_DIRECTSYNC),
>>      As even $prefix_CACHE_V2 is set, we can't known if directsync
>>      is supported.
>> ---
>>   docs/formatdomain.html.in    |    2 +-
>>   docs/schemas/domain.rng      |    1 +
>>   src/conf/domain_conf.c       |    3 ++-
>>   src/conf/domain_conf.h       |    1 +
>>   src/qemu/qemu_capabilities.c |    6 +++++-
>>   src/qemu/qemu_capabilities.h |    1 +
>>   src/qemu/qemu_command.c      |   29 ++++++++++++++++++++++-------
>>   tests/qemuargv2xmltest.c     |    1 +
>>   tests/qemuxml2argvtest.c     |    3 +++
>>   tools/virsh.pod              |    3 ++-
>>   10 files changed, 39 insertions(+), 11 deletions(-)

>> @@ -1516,10 +1518,21 @@ qemuBuildDriveStr(virDomainDiskDefPtr disk,
>>       }
>>
>>       if (disk->cachemode) {
>> -        const char *mode =
>> -            qemuCapsGet(qemuCaps, QEMU_CAPS_DRIVE_CACHE_V2) ?
>> -            qemuDiskCacheV2TypeToString(disk->cachemode) :
>> -            qemuDiskCacheV1TypeToString(disk->cachemode);
>> +        const char *mode = NULL;
>> +
>> +        if (qemuCapsGet(qemuCaps, QEMU_CAPS_DRIVE_CACHE_V2)) {
>> +            mode = qemuDiskCacheV2TypeToString(disk->cachemode);
>> +
>> +            if (disk->cachemode == VIR_DOMAIN_DISK_CACHE_DIRECTSYNC&&
>> +                !qemuCapsGet(qemuCaps, QEMU_CAPS_DRIVE_CACHE_DIRECTSYNC)) {
>> +                qemuReportError(VIR_ERR_CONFIG_UNSUPPORTED, "%s",
>> +                                _("disk cache mode 'directsync' is not "
>> +                                  "supported by this QEMU"));
>> +                goto error;
>> +            }
>> +        } else {
>> +            mode = qemuDiskCacheV1TypeToString(disk->cachemode);
>> +        }
>>
>>           virBufferAsprintf(&opt, ",cache=%s", mode);
>>       } else if (disk->shared&&  !disk->readonly) {

>    ACK, though I would prefer if docs/formatdomain.html.in was expanded
>    to explain the semantic of that new flag !
>
> Daniel
>

I pushed with document:

"directsync" is like "writethrough", but it bypasses the host page
cache.
